precariousness
noun
1. extreme dangerousness
Derivationally related forms: ↑precarious
Hypernyms: ↑dangerousness
2. being unsettled or in doubt or dependent on chance
-

the uncertainty of the outcome

-

the precariousness of his income

Syn: ↑uncertainty, ↑uncertainness
Ant: ↑certainty (for: ↑uncertainty)
Derivationally related forms: ↑precarious, ↑uncertain (for: ↑uncertainness)
Hypernyms: ↑quality
